Key Responsibilities • Lead the prioritization and communication of the daily IQ list to the Quality Assurance team and independent contractors, ensuring seamless workflow and task allocation. • Conduct thorough proofreading, editing, and formatting of 4-8 dictated documents daily, maintaining the highest levels of clarity and accuracy. • Collaborate with physicians and experts to rectify errors, omissions, and clarifications in their transcriptions, promoting effective communication and issue resolution. • Format and review reports prepared by partner organizations for final approval prior to submission, adhering to client requirements and industry standards. • Respond promptly and accurately to client inquiries, guided by management or team leads, to ensure timely issue resolution and customer satisfaction. • Ensure timely follow-up on ongoing work to guarantee client satisfaction, proactively addressing potential issues and concerns. • Maintain up-to-date expertise in company computer systems, databases, and the Microsoft Office Suite, leveraging technology to streamline processes and enhance productivity. • Stay current on relevant URAC accreditation standards, engaging in continuous training and committee participation as required, to ensure compliance and industry expertise. Essential and Preferred Qualifications To excel in this role, you'll need: • A minimum of three (3) years of relevant experience in insurance, healthcare, or allied fields, with a strong understanding of industry-specific requirements and challenges. • Experience in auto no-fault and workers' compensation is advantageous, although not mandatory, as it demonstrates familiarity with industry-specific regulations and procedures. • A Bachelor's degree is preferred, indicating a strong foundation in relevant disciplines such as business, healthcare, or communications.
